Resource conservation and ensuring sustainable consumption and production models

Resource conservation and ensuring sustainable consumption and production patterns play a key role in the modern world, where resource consumption is increasing and the burden on the environment is growing. This article discusses the importance of resource conservation and the need to move towards sustainable consumption and production patterns. Various strategies and methods are considered to optimize the use of resources, reduce waste and limit negative impacts on the environment. The benefits and challenges associated with incorporating sustainable approaches into business practices and everyday life are also discussed. This article calls for joint efforts by all stakeholders to achieve sustainable development and preserve natural resources for future generations.
